Commanders 32, Eagles 21 (game summary) The Eagles had many opportunities, but on Monday night, they were defeated 32-21 by the Washington Commanders due to four turnovers. With an 8-1 record, the Eagles' NFC East lead has shrunk to just one match. The Commanders, who now have a 5-5 record, are still very much in the mix. The Washington offense controlled the game with the rushing attack, maintaining possession for 40:24, and converting 12 third-down opportunities as the Commanders forced four turnovers. Jalen Hurts, the quarterback, completed 17 of 26 passes for 175 yards, two touchdowns, an interception, and a passer rating of 94.2. Hurts scored a rushing touchdown as well in the opening frame. On 12 carries, running back Miles Sanders picked up 54 yards. Quiz Watkins, a wide receiver, had 80 yards receiving but lost a crucial fumble in the fourth quarter on a 50-yard reception.
